The role involves joining our growing Audit and Accounts team in our Borehamwood office.

Responsibilities:

  • Preparation of monthly and quarterly management accounts, providing analysis and designated reports.
  • Bookkeeping and VAT reporting to a high standard.
  • Cashflow reporting and forecasting.
  • Month and quarter end adjustments and reconciliations.
  • Preparing ad-hoc reports for clients as required.
  • Providing support and training to junior members of staff where required.

How to prepare for a job interview at Occupop

Know Your Numbers

Make sure you brush up on your accounting knowledge, especially around management accounts, cashflow reporting, and VAT. Be ready to discuss specific examples from your past experience where you've successfully managed these tasks.

Communicate Clearly

Since the role requires clear communication with clients and team members, practice explaining complex accounting concepts in simple terms. This will show that you can build trust and make things easy to understand for others.

Show Your Organisational Skills

Prepare to discuss how you manage your workload and prioritise tasks. Bring examples of how you've handled tight deadlines or multiple projects at once, demonstrating your proactive approach and ownership of your work.

Be a Team Player

Highlight your experience in collaborative environments. Share instances where you've supported junior staff or contributed to team success, as this aligns with the company's values of knowledge sharing and mutual support.
